Hiking Table Rock

We’ve decided that every month we are going to take a hike somewhere new. For March we didn’t want to have to drive too far so I picked table rock. I hadn’t ever been there and thought it would be a pretty easy hike for me and the kids. We started by the golf course and set out. The first part of it wasn’t too bad, the kids were running ahead of us and having a real good time. We stopped along the way for them to climb on rocks.

We got to what we thought was the top and I thought hey that wasn’t bad. We had a beautiful view of the Boise valley and I wasn’t too tired. As I was looking around I saw that we had actually only made it about 1/3 of the way. We had a bit of a walk through flat ground before we got to the part of the trail that basically just went straight up. By the time we got to the part of the trail that went up the kids were so tired and didn’t want to continue. I was pretty much done for too, I was exhausted but since I had made it this far I didn’t want to quit and not finish so I told Greg him and the kids could stay there and hang out but I wanted to finish. He looked at me and said but if you finish I want to too so I literally had to hold the kids hands and drag them the rest of the way up. They were so tired and poor Jaelee’s feet were hurting her. When we finally made it to the top we rested for a bit, ate some fiber bars and turned around and made our way back down. Luckily going down is much easier and was much faster. The kids were exhausted after our hike and my calves and thighs were sore for days!
